
The seatback pocket is provided on the back of the front passenger’s seatback.
WARNING - Seatback pocket
Do not put heavy or sharp objects in the seatback pocket. An occupant could contact such objects in a crash. Heavy objects in the front passenger seatback could also interfere with the air bag sensing system.
To remove the headrest: 1. Recline the seatback (2) with the recline lever(1). 2. Raise headrest as far as it can go. 3. Press the headrest release button (3) while pulling the headrest up (4).
